KEYLIME CONSULTANTS ARE HIRING ON BEHALF OF A LONGSTANDING WORKDAY CUSTOMER AND WELL-KNOWN GLOBAL BRAND, AND WE’RE LOOKING FOR A WORKDAY CORE HCM & COMPENSATION TEAM LEAD TO JOIN THEIR IN-HOUSE HR TECHNOLOGY DEPARTMENT.

This is a permanent role that requires on-site presence in central London 3 days a week.
Competitive salary depending on experience, up to €105,000 + 15% bonus.
Reporting into the Global Head of HR Technology, the new Workday Core HCM & Compensation Lead will guide a small team of two Workday Analysts, ensuring consistent support and optimisation of Core HCM and Compensation/Advanced Compensation at global level.
You will join as a senior member of a bigger HR Technology team, bringing technical capabilities as well as leadership and strategic skills. With your extensive Workday experience, you will lead various Workday enhancement projects around Core HCM and Compensation, with additional responsibilities over Workday Extend. You will be responsible for managing deadlines and team’s priorities, facilitating discussions around new strategic HRIS initiatives and leading their execution, as well as contributing with your technical skills when necessary.

WORKDAY CORE HCM & COMPENSATION TEAM LEAD – REQUIREMENTS:

  • Strong technical knowledge of Workday, specifically around Core HCM, Compensation and Advanced Compensation, including in depth configuration experience of all three modules
  • Knowledge of Workday Extend will be considered a strong plus
  • Leadership capabilities, with extensive experience of leading Workday implementation/optimisation projects and teams
  • Impeccable communication skills, with experience of liaising with stakeholders across several global regions and at all levels within the organisation
  • Experience of managing external consultants and vendor relationships (e.g. Workday)
  • Ability to think strategically, acting as an advisor within the HR Technology team, identifying areas for improvement in the existing landscape and proposing new solutions
  • Eligibility to live and work in the UK without visa restrictions. Ability to commute to central London on a weekly basis
